Key Features to Look For

Buying a laser projector means you need to know what to look for. Here are the most important things:

  • Brightness (Lumens): This tells you how bright the picture will be. More lumens are better for rooms with light. Dark rooms can use fewer lumens.
  • Resolution: This is how sharp the picture is. Look for at least 1080p (Full HD). 4K is even better for super clear images.
  • Contrast Ratio: A high contrast ratio gives you deep blacks and bright whites. This makes the picture look better.
  • Throw Ratio: This tells you how far the projector needs to be from the screen. Short-throw projectors can sit close to the screen.
  • Color Accuracy: Good color makes the picture look real. Look for projectors with good color settings.
  • Connectivity: Check what ports the projector has. You’ll need HDMI for your Blu-ray player and other devices.
  • Laser Life: Laser projectors last a long time. They can last for years without needing a new bulb.
  • Built-in Speakers: Some projectors have speakers. You might want to use external speakers for better sound.

Laser Projector FAQ

Here are some questions people often ask about laser projectors:

Q: What is a laser projector?

A: It’s a projector that uses lasers to create the image. It is different from old projectors that use bulbs.

Q: Are laser projectors better than bulb projectors?

A: Yes, in many ways. Laser projectors are brighter, last longer, and have better picture quality.

Q: How long do laser projectors last?

A: Laser projectors can last for 20,000 hours or more. This is a long time!

Q: Do I need a special screen for a laser projector?

A: You can use a regular screen. But, some screens are made to work better with projectors.

Q: How bright should my laser projector be?

A: It depends on the room. A brighter projector is better for rooms with light. Dark rooms can use a less bright projector.

Q: What is throw ratio?

A: Throw ratio is how far the projector needs to be from the screen. A short-throw projector can be placed close to the screen.

Q: What connections do I need?

A: You will need an HDMI port to connect to your devices. Make sure the projector has the ports you need.
